Mengoptimalkan Keuntungan dalam Perdagangan Forex dengan Algoritma Trading

Pengertian Algoritma Trading

Apakah Anda pernah mendengar tentang algoritma trading? Jika belum, artikel ini akan membantu Anda memahami lebih lanjut tentang konsep ini. Algoritma trading adalah metode penggunaan komputer dan perangkat lunak yang digunakan untuk melakukan pembelian dan penjualan aset di pasar keuangan. Dalam dunia investasi modern, penggunaan algoritma trading menjadi semakin populer karena keuntungan dan efisiensinya.

Saat ini, dengan peningkatan teknologi dan ketersediaan data pasar yang lebih baik, algoritma trading telah menjadi alat yang sangat berguna bagi para investor. Algoritma trading memanfaatkan berbagai indikator dan strategi perdagangan untuk mengotomatisasi proses pembelian dan penjualan aset. Hal ini dapat dilakukan dengan cara menganalisis data pasar secara real-time dan menghasilkan keputusan perdagangan berdasarkan parameter yang ditentukan sebelumnya.

Salah satu contoh algoritma trading yang populer adalah moving average crossover. Algoritma ini memanfaatkan pergerakan harga dalam rentang waktu tertentu untuk mengidentifikasi sinyal beli atau jual. Ketika garis moving average pendek melintasi garis moving average panjang dari bawah ke atas, sinyal beli dihasilkan. Sebaliknya, ketika garis moving average pendek melintasi garis moving average panjang dari atas ke bawah, sinyal jual dihasilkan.

Dalam penggunaan algoritma trading, kecepatan dan akurasi menjadi faktor penting yang harus dipertimbangkan. Para trader dan investor menggunakan algoritma trading untuk mengurangi risiko kesalahan manusia dan memanfaatkan peluang trading yang muncul dalam waktu yang sangat singkat. Dengan adanya algoritma trading, keputusan perdagangan dapat dieksekusi secara otomatis dan lebih cepat dibandingkan dengan metode trading tradisional yang dilakukan secara manual.

Algoritma trading juga dapat memanfaatkan analisis teknikal dan fundamental dalam pengambilan keputusan perdagangan. Analisis teknikal melibatkan penggunaan grafik dan indikator teknikal untuk memprediksi pergerakan harga aset. Sementara itu, analisis fundamental melibatkan pengamatan terhadap kondisi ekonomi, berita, laporan keuangan, dan faktor-faktor lain yang dapat berdampak pada harga aset. Dengan mengkombinasikan kedua jenis analisis ini, algoritma trading dapat memberikan keputusan perdagangan yang lebih akurat dan menguntungkan.

Tidak hanya digunakan oleh para trader profesional, algoritma trading juga memberikan keuntungan bagi para pemula. Dengan menggunakan algoritma trading, pemula dapat mengurangi tingkat emosi dalam pengambilan keputusan perdagangan. Terlebih lagi, algoritma trading juga memberikan kesempatan bagi pemula untuk belajar lebih banyak tentang pasar keuangan dan strategi perdagangan yang efektif.

Namun, meskipun algoritma trading memiliki keuntungan besar, tetap dibutuhkan pemahaman yang baik tentang pasar keuangan dan strategi perdagangan untuk dapat memanfaatkannya dengan benar. Algoritma trading akan memberikan hasil yang optimal hanya jika digunakan dengan pemahaman dan pengetahuan yang tepat. Oleh karena itu, penting bagi semua investor untuk terus belajar dan mengasah kemampuannya dalam menggunakan algoritma trading secara efektif.

Secara keseluruhan, algoritma trading adalah metode yang efisien dan efektif dalam melakukan pembelian dan penjualan aset di pasar keuangan. Dengan penggunaan algoritma trading, investor dapat mengurangi risiko dan memanfaatkan peluang secara lebih optimal. Apakah Anda tertarik untuk menggunakan algoritma trading dalam aktivitas investasi Anda? Jika ya, pastikan Anda memperoleh pemahaman yang baik tentang bagaimana algoritma trading bekerja dan terus mendapatkan pengetahuan baru dalam penggunaannya.

Manfaat Algoritma Trading

Apakah Anda tertarik untuk meningkatkan kecepatan dan efisiensi dalam melakukan transaksi di pasar forex? Apakah Anda ingin memiliki kemampuan analisis data yang lebih baik untuk mengoptimalkan potensi keuntungan Anda? Jika jawaban Anda adalah ya, maka algoritma trading adalah solusinya!

Algoritma trading adalah metode mengotomatisasi proses perdagangan di pasar forex dengan menggunakan program komputer yang dapat memprediksi pergerakan harga secara objektif. Dengan menggunakan algoritma trading, Anda dapat secara signifikan meningkatkan hasil perdagangan Anda dan mengurangi risiko kerugian.

Salah satu manfaat utama dari algoritma trading adalah kecepatannya. Algoritma trading dapat melakukan eksekusi perdagangan dalam hitungan detik, bahkan lebih cepat daripada perdagangan manusia. Ini memungkinkan Anda untuk merespons perubahan pasar yang cepat dan memanfaatkannya sesegera mungkin.

✅Baca Juga :  Pola Trading Forex: Strategi Efektif untuk Mengoptimalkan Keuntungan Anda di Pasar Forex

Tidak hanya itu, algoritma trading juga sangat efisien. Program komputer dapat bekerja non-stop tanpa adanya kelelahan atau emosi manusia yang dapat mengganggu pengambilan keputusan. Dengan menggunakan algoritma trading, Anda dapat menjaga disiplin perdagangan Anda dengan lebih konsisten, menghindari kesalahan yang disebabkan oleh emosi, dan meningkatkan tingkat keberhasilan Anda secara keseluruhan.

Keunggulan lainnya dari algoritma trading adalah kemampuannya dalam menganalisis data dengan lebih baik. Dengan menggunakan algoritma trading, Anda dapat mengumpulkan data pasar secara menyeluruh, menganalisisnya secara komprehensif, dan mengidentifikasi pola yang mungkin sulit untuk terlihat oleh mata manusia. Hal ini dapat membantu Anda membuat keputusan perdagangan yang lebih baik dan mengoptimalkan potensi keuntungan Anda.

Bayangkan jika Anda harus melihat setiap grafik dan indikator secara manual, menganalisis berbagai faktor yang memengaruhi pasar, dan membuat keputusan perdagangan berdasarkan intuisi Anda sendiri. Proses tersebut dapat memakan waktu dan menguras energi. Dengan menggunakan algoritma trading, Anda dapat menghemat waktu dan tenaga Anda, sambil tetap mendapatkan hasil perdagangan yang lebih baik.

Integrasi algoritma trading dalam strategi perdagangan Anda juga dapat membantu Anda mengidentifikasi peluang perdagangan yang sulit terlihat tanpa bantuan teknologi. Algoritma trading dapat mengeksekusi transaksi secara otomatis berdasarkan parameter yang telah Anda atur, sehingga Anda tidak akan melewatkan potensi keuntungan yang mungkin terjadi dalam pasar forex.

Jadi, apakah algoritma trading ini hanya untuk para profesional di pasar forex? Tidak! Algoritma trading telah menjadi semakin populer dan lebih mudah diakses oleh individu-invidu yang tertarik untuk bertrading di pasar forex. Meskipun memerlukan pemahaman dan pengetahuan yang memadai, Anda tidak perlu menjadi seorang pakar di bidang ini untuk mulai menggunakan algoritma trading.

Dalam kesimpulan, algoritma trading memberikan keunggulan seperti kecepatan, efisiensi, dan kemampuan analisis data yang lebih baik dalam melakukan transaksi di pasar forex. Dengan mengotomatisasi proses perdagangan Anda menggunakan algoritma trading, Anda dapat meningkatkan hasil perdagangan Anda dan mengoptimalkan potensi keuntungan Anda. Jadi, mengapa tidak mencoba algoritma trading dan melihat bagaimana ini dapat membantu Anda mencapai kesuksesan di pasar forex?

Tahapan dalam Membuat Algoritma Trading

Terdapat beberapa tahapan yang harus dilalui dalam proses pembuatan algoritma trading. Ini penting karena algoritma trading merupakan aturan-aturan matematis yang digunakan untuk menghasilkan sinyal beli atau jual dalam pasar finansial. Tahapan ini akan membantu trader dalam merencanakan strategi, menguji algoritma, dan mengambil keputusan yang tepat dalam mengelola risiko.

1. Perencanaan Strategi

Tahapan pertama dalam membuat algoritma trading adalah merencanakan strategi yang akan digunakan. Trader perlu mengidentifikasi tujuan dan gaya trading mereka serta menentukan parameter yang relevan dengan strategi yang ingin diimplementasikan. Hal ini akan membantu dalam membangun algoritma yang sesuai dengan kebutuhan dan preferensi trader.

2. Program dan Kode

Setelah strategi trading ditentukan, langkah selanjutnya adalah memprogram algoritma trading dan menuliskan kode programnya. Trader dapat menggunakan bahasa pemrograman seperti Python atau C++ untuk membangun algoritma. Dalam proses ini, trader perlu memperhatikan faktor-faktor seperti efisiensi dan kehandalan kode program yang dibuat.

3. Pengujian dan Evaluasi Algoritma

Pengujian algoritma merupakan tahapan yang penting dalam proses pembuatan algoritma trading. Dalam pengujian ini, trader perlu menguji algoritma dengan menggunakan data historis untuk melihat performa algoritma dalam kondisi pasar yang berbeda-beda. Berbagai metrik seperti tingkat keberhasilan, rasio risiko-untung, dan waktu respon dapat digunakan untuk mengukur kinerja algoritma.

Salah satu cara untuk menguji algoritma adalah dengan menggunakan simulasi atau backtesting. Dalam backtesting, trader akan menjalankan algoritma secara virtual pada data historis untuk melihat bagaimana algoritma tersebut akan tereksekusi di masa lalu. Dengan menguji algoritma pada data historis, trader dapat melihat potensi keuntungan dan kerugiannya serta menyempurnakan strategi trading yang digunakan.

✅Baca Juga :  Pengertian Trading Futures dan Bagaimana Cara Memulainya

Selain pengujian, evaluasi algoritma juga penting dilakukan. Trader perlu secara rutin mengevaluasi kinerja algoritma dan melakukan perbaikan jika diperlukan. Evaluasi ini berguna untuk melihat apakah algoritma masih sesuai dengan kondisi pasar yang terkini atau perlu diperbarui. Dalam hal ini, trader dapat memanfaatkan analisis data dan indikator teknikal untuk membantu dalam evaluasi algoritma.

4. Implementasi dan Monitoring

Setelah algoritma diuji dan dievaluasi dengan baik, trader dapat mengimplementasikan algoritma tersebut dalam platform trading yang mereka gunakan. Dalam proses implementasi, trader perlu memastikan bahwa algoritma dapat berfungsi dengan baik dan mendapatkan akses ke data pasar real-time.

Setelah algoritma dijalankan dalam platform trading, trader perlu secara terus-menerus memonitor kinerja algoritma dan mengambil tindakan yang diperlukan jika terjadi perubahan kondisi pasar atau performa algoritma yang tidak sesuai dengan harapan. Hal ini penting untuk menjaga keandalan dan keuntungan dari algoritma trading yang digunakan.

Tahapan-tahapan di atas merupakan panduan umum dalam membuat algoritma trading. Namun, setiap trader dapat mengadaptasinya sesuai dengan kebutuhan dan preferensi mereka. Penting untuk diingat bahwa pembuatan algoritma trading adalah proses yang berkelanjutan, dan trader perlu selalu memperbarui dan memperbaiki algoritma mereka seiring dengan perubahan kondisi pasar dan pengalaman trading yang mereka dapatkan.

Indikator dan Signal dalam Algoritma Trading

Algoritma trading adalah serangkaian aturan dan instruksi yang digunakan untuk memutuskan kapan harus melakukan transaksi jual atau beli dalam pasar keuangan. Tujuan utama dari algoritma trading adalah untuk membantu investor mengidentifikasi peluang dan mengambil keputusan yang lebih tepat dan efisien. Dalam dunia algoritma trading, terdapat beberapa elemen penting yang menjadi dasar pengambilan keputusan, salah satunya adalah indikator dan sinyal.

Indikator dan sinyal adalah elemen vital dalam algoritma trading karena mereka memberikan petunjuk kepada investor untuk mengenali tren, periode yang tepat untuk melakukan transaksi, dan tingkat risiko yang terlibat. Indikator adalah alat statistik yang digunakan untuk menunjukkan perubahan atau kondisi tertentu dalam pasar keuangan. Ada berbagai macam indikator yang dapat digunakan dalam algoritma trading, seperti Moving Average, Relative Strength Index (RSI), dan Bollinger Bands.

Moving Average adalah salah satu indikator yang paling umum digunakan dalam algoritma trading. Indikator ini menghitung harga rata-rata dari suatu aset selama periode waktu tertentu, seperti 10 hari atau 50 hari. Moving Average membantu investor mengidentifikasi tren jangka pendek dan jangka panjang, serta melihat apakah harga sedang naik atau turun. Dengan menggunakan indikator Moving Average dalam algoritma trading, investor dapat mengambil keputusan jual atau beli berdasarkan pergerakan harga yang signifikan.

RSI atau Relative Strength Index adalah indikator lain yang sering digunakan dalam algoritma trading. RSI mengukur kecepatan dan perubahan harga suatu aset dengan skala 0 hingga 100. Jika RSI berada di bawah 30, ini menunjukkan bahwa aset oversold, yang berarti harga mungkin akan meningkat dalam waktu dekat. Di sisi lain, jika RSI berada di atas 70, ini menunjukkan bahwa aset overbought, yang berarti harga mungkin akan turun dalam waktu dekat. Dengan menggunakan indikator RSI ini, investor dapat mengenali peluang beli saat harga rendah dan peluang jual saat harga tinggi.

Bollinger Bands adalah indikator lain yang membantu investor dalam algoritma trading. Indikator ini digunakan untuk mengukur volatilitas pasar dan mengidentifikasi periode saat harga aset berada pada tingkat yang relatif tinggi atau rendah. Bollinger Bands terdiri dari tiga garis – garis tengah yang merupakan moving average, dan dua garis di atas dan di bawahnya yang merupakan deviasi standar harga. Jika harga aset mencapai garis atas Bollinger Bands, ini menunjukkan bahwa harga sedang pada tingkat yang relatif tinggi, sedangkan jika harga mencapai garis bawah Bollinger Bands, ini menunjukkan bahwa harga sedang pada tingkat yang relatif rendah. Dengan menggunakan indikator Bollinger Bands, investor dapat mengidentifikasi peluang jual saat harga di level atas dan peluang beli saat harga di level bawah.

✅Baca Juga :  Mengoptimalkan Trading Anda dengan Robot Trading Gratis

Sinyal dalam algoritma trading adalah tanda atau peringatan yang diberikan oleh indikator untuk mengambil tindakan jual atau beli. Saat indikator menunjukkan kondisi tertentu, misalnya ketika Moving Average melintasi garis harga atau ketika RSI mencapai level ekstrem, sinyal akan muncul dan investor dapat melakukan transaksi berdasarkan sinyal tersebut. Sinyal ini membantu investor mengurangi subjektivitas dalam pengambilan keputusan dan memberikan dasar yang lebih kuat untuk melakukan transaksi.

Dalam algoritma trading, indikator dan sinyal berperan penting dalam membantu investor mengambil keputusan jual beli yang lebih akurat. Dengan menggunakan indikator seperti Moving Average, RSI, dan Bollinger Bands, serta memperhatikan sinyal yang dihasilkan oleh indikator tersebut, investor dapat meningkatkan peluang keberhasilan dan mengoptimalkan strategi trading mereka. Namun, penting juga untuk diingat bahwa analisis teknikal seperti ini bukanlah satu-satunya faktor yang harus dipertimbangkan dalam algoritma trading. Investor juga perlu memperhatikan faktor fundamental dan mengambil keputusan berdasarkan analisis menyeluruh untuk mencapai hasil yang optimal.

Risiko dalam Algoritma Trading

Meskipun memiliki kelebihan, algoritma trading juga memiliki risiko yang perlu dipertimbangkan oleh para trader. Salah satu risiko yang sering terjadi adalah pelaksanaan order yang buruk. Algoritma trading bekerja berdasarkan serangkaian instruksi yang telah diprogram sebelumnya, dan kadang-kadang bisa terjadi masalah dalam eksekusi order yang dihasilkan. Misalnya, mungkin terjadi keterlambatan atau kegagalan dalam pengiriman instruksi trading ke pasar. Hal ini dapat mengakibatkan kesalahan dalam pelaksanaan order yang berpotensi merugikan trader.

Risiko lainnya adalah ketidakmampuan algoritma trading dalam beradaptasi dengan kondisi pasar yang unik. Meskipun algoritma trading dirancang untuk dapat beroperasi secara otomatis dan bekerja dengan cepat, namun ia mungkin tidak dapat merespons secara efektif terhadap perubahan-perubahan yang terjadi di pasar. Misalnya, ketika terjadi pergerakan harga yang sangat tajam atau volatilitas yang tinggi, algoritma trading mungkin tidak dapat secara akurat memprediksi perubahan tersebut dan mengambil keputusan yang tepat. Hal ini dapat mengakibatkan kerugian bagi trader yang menggunakan algoritma tersebut.

Untuk mengurangi risiko-risiko ini, penting bagi trader untuk melakukan pengawasan terhadap performa algoritma trading yang mereka gunakan. Trader perlu memahami bahwa meskipun algoritma trading dapat secara signifikan meningkatkan kecepatan dan efisiensi dalam melakukan trading, namun ia tetap memiliki keterbatasan-keterbatasan tertentu. Oleh karena itu, trader perlu memastikan bahwa algoritma trading yang mereka gunakan terus dalam kondisi yang optimal dan dapat berjalan dengan baik di berbagai kondisi pasar yang berbeda.

Penting juga bagi trader untuk selalu mengikuti perkembangan pasar dan beradaptasi dengan perubahan-perubahan yang terjadi. Meskipun algoritma trading dapat memberikan kemudahan dalam mengambil keputusan trading, tetapi tidak menggantikan peran dan pengetahuan trader dalam memahami dinamika pasar. Trader perlu tetap mengikuti berita dan analisis pasar terbaru serta memperhatikan faktor-faktor fundamental dan teknis yang dapat mempengaruhi pergerakan harga.

Kesimpulannya, algoritma trading memiliki kelebihan dalam meningkatkan efisiensi dan mengoptimalkan keputusan dalam melakukan trading. Namun, risiko-risiko yang melekat pada penggunaan algoritma trading perlu diperhatikan dan diantisipasi oleh trader. Dengan pemahaman yang baik tentang risiko-risiko tersebut, serta pengawasan dan adaptasi yang tepat, trader dapat meminimalkan kerugian dan meningkatkan potensi keuntungan dalam menggunakan algoritma trading.

Back to top button